Begining Popularity of Social Media-

Year 2008 saw the election of Barack Obama as the first black president of UAS. However, this rise was accomplished by the silent rise of social media-Twitter, Facebook- which played a major role in influencing people. A similar story in 2014 for another leader Narendra Modi for India.

During 2010, there were widespread discontent against autocratic regimes across Middle-East often referred to as Arab Spring. Social media played a huge role in mobilising people who were demanding democracy and voice in decision making. 

#Me Too campaign on Social media against sexual harassment and assault, became a global movement and helped in demonstrating the widespread prevalence of sexual harassment and assault especially in work place.

The war for Net Neutrality in India was not fought on any ground, water or space but on Social media. The support on social media finally led to government confirming net neutrality.

Technical Information-

Social media are interactive digital channels that facilitate the creation and sharing of information, ideas, interests, and other forms of expression through virtual communities and networks.

Social media are interactive Web 2.0 internet based applications but became more famous after 4G mobile come in picture.

User generated content—such as text posts or comments, photos, videos and data generated through all online interactions—is the lifeblood of social media.

Users create service-specific profiles for the website or app that are designed and maintained by the social media organisation.

Social media helps the development of online social networks by connecting a user's profile with those of other individuals or groups.

Digital penetration in India still continues to skewed against rural areas, women, lower class etc. In addition, there is serious lack of digital literacy and social media application in Vernacular language.

Internal security-
Social media has also enabled radical and terrorist groups to promote radicalisation, recruite people and distribute their literature, Issue of Lone-Wolf attacks radicalised by these literature. ISIS has successfully used social media.

Law Enforcement Agencies-
Law enforcement is another challenge on social media because of the speed at which information spread, problems of identifying perpetrators of crimes and lack of co-operation from social media websites like; Facebook, Youtube, watsapp etc.

Regulation issue of social media-
There is no explicit provision in India regulating Social Media. However, there are series of laws which do regulate content on social media.

Information Technology Act, 2000 -Section 79 of the act mandates that if there is some objectionable material on a site then there is ought to be action within 36 hours of the offence being pointed out.

Indian Penal Code(IPC) - Section 153A promoting enmity between groups on gound of religion, race etc. Section 499 Defamation, Section 509 insulting modesty of a woman, section 506 criminal intimidation, Section 124A Sedition etc can be invoked against content on social media.
